二、词典解释
1.(职场上)激烈的竞争,你死我活的竞争
If you talk about getting out ofthe rat race, you mean leaving a job or way of life in which people compete aggressively with each other to be successful.
e.g. I had to get out of theratrace and take a look at the real world again.
我得从疯狂的竞争中解脱出来,重新审视真实的世界。
三、例句
After Nigel left his academic post and went into business, it took him quite a while adjust to the rat race.
奈杰尔弃学从商后,过了很长时期才使他适应于那种竞争激烈的环境。
Dad want to get out of the rat race and move back to his hometown.
父亲想离开无休无止的竞争,回到他的故乡。
At the age of60, my father was at last able to get out of the rat race in the city and buy a house in the quiet country side.
我父亲在60岁时终于得以摆脱城市中你争我夺的无情竞争,在僻静的乡下买了一幢房子。
